
FACES IN THE CROWD
Layne Kopischka has coached the Laramie (Wyo.) Senior High boys' swim team to 22 straight victories and the girls' team to 36 consecutive wins. His boys' team had a 12-0 record and won the 1976 Eastern AA Conference title and the state championship.
Joe Rothbauer, a senior at Lourdes Academy in Oshkosh, Wis., won his second straight Wisconsin Independent Schools heavyweight wrestling championship. His two-year career record: 51-1, with 43 pins. In football Rothbauer was first-team all-state at center.
Walter Schlothauer, a senior at Mentor (Ohio) High, holds all school soccer scoring records: game (five goals), season (23) and career (39). He has been all-Ohio first-team for two years and also was named to the high school All-America team.
Eileen Smith, 16, of Seaford, N.Y., won the 68th annual Race Walkers' Club of America's 10-mile walk on the Coney Island boardwalk. The only female entrant, Eileen finished with a corrected time of 1:37:12 to become the first girl ever to win the event.
Jay Reardon, a senior at Rockhurst High in Kansas City, Mo., set three records at the Washington High Relays, winning the long jump (25'1"), the triple jump (48'9¼") and the high jump (6'10"). Jay also was the leading scorer and rebounder in basketball.
Mark Schwabe, 23, a University of Wisconsin-Milwaukee sophomore, broke three scoring records with a 270 high game, a 731 three-game series and a 2,116 10-game total at the Association of College Unions-International Bowling Championships.
